In recently revisiting Jim Collins’ classic, bestselling business book “Good to Great,” I was reminded of this timeless tip: Successful business owners make as much use of “stop doing” lists as they do of “to do” lists. “Most of us lead busy but undisciplined lives,” says Collins. “We have ever-expanding ‘to do’ lists, trying to build momentum by doing, doing, doing – and doing more. A few weeks ago, I had the opportunity to attend the launch party of a book called Pensionize Your Nest Egg: How to Use Product Allocation to Create a Guaranteed Income for Life, written by Dr. Moshe Milevsky and Alexandra MacQueen. The authors use “pensionize” as a verb, which in their definition is to: convert money into income you can't outlive, or create your own personal pension, a monthly income that lasts for the rest of your natural life.
